Abstract

A system and method for selecting an operator to boost in a repeater are disclosed. Wireless signals are received at a wireless signal booster from two or more mobile phone operators. One selected operator is selected from the two or more mobile phone operators. The wireless signals from the selected operator are then selectively boosted, the selectively boosting repeating the wireless signals from the selected operator in a boosted state for a mobile phone recipient.

Claims (30)

1. A system comprising:

a booster comprising a controller for implementing a configuration associated with an operator on the booster; and

an interface including a display and a memory storing a list of operators, the interface configured to present the list of operators on the display, wherein upon selection by a user of one of the operators, the configuration associated with the user selected operator is transferred to the controller which automatically configures the booster for operation on a network of the user selected operator.

2. The system in accordance with claim 1 , wherein the operator includes a name.

3. The system of claim 1 , wherein the booster includes the interface.

4. The system of claim 1 , wherein the interface is an application executing on a handset connected to the booster.

5. The system of claim 1 , wherein the interface is an application connected to a website.

6. The system of claim 1 , wherein the memory stores the booster configuration information associated with the user selected operator and the controller retrieves the configuration associated with the user selected operator from the memory.

7. The system of claim 1 , wherein the booster includes a database of operator configurations, wherein the controller retrieves the configuration associated with the user selected operator from the database.
